Marina โ A jury convicted Daniel Lorenzo Petty, 23, of first-degree murder with enhancements for torture and lying in wait after he met his victim through a Craigslist personal ad before shooting, stabbing and clubbing the year-old man. He told police he did it because he wanted to see what it felt like to kill a person.
The victim had been shot, stabbed, severely beaten and burned. The detective searched data relating to cellphone towers, phone calls, email accounts and Craigslist information and enlisted the help of the Peninsula Regional Violence and Narcotics Team and Western Regional Information Network, a multistate agency that facilitates electronic information sharing and data analysis.

During the interview, Petty admitted to killing Aguayo because he wanted to see what if felt like to kill a person. He explaining how it took 30 minutes for the victim to die as he clubbed him with a firearm, shot him, stabbed him and taunted him. Petty, a Salinas resident, was also convicted following the six-day jury trial of two enhancements for personally discharging a firearm and discharging a firearm causing great bodily injury.
The jury also found Petty guilty of torture with two discharge enhancements and the crime of vehicle theft. Petty faces life without the possibility of parole and will be in court Aug.
